ok first we need to get the MSL code
credit to rolandj
1. install uniCDMA
2. install Hexworkshop
1. Install your blackberry desktop manager. (Im using version 4.7 and it hasnt given me any problems.) Plug In blackberry.
2. Run desktop manager
3. Minimize DM and run uniCDMA
4. Select "Qualcomm" under the mode drop menu
5. Click setup and change the port to com4
6. Click Read all and it should fill in the boxes on the left with your blackberry information
8. Click memory and change the starting address to 0x17c455be and length to 524288. Click read and save to file.
9. Now open Hexworkshop and open the file you just created.
10. In the right box you will see a 6 digit number. That is your MSL password.
13. Press Menu then close and it will reset your phone and you are good to go. Im not totally sure if your MSL code will be in the same area as mine so maybe rolandj (crackberry) might be able to help with the address adjustment

now for the QPST part
credit goes to tobeychris
4. Install QPST if you haven't already.
5. Run the Service Programming program under the QPST start menu.
6. Double click on the little globe at the bottom right of your screen.
7. Click on Add New Port, and add COM# - surf*** (########)
8. Close the QPST Configuration window, and go back to the QPST Service Programming window.
9. The ######## from step 7, which is the same number in the ESN column, is your ESN! (in hex format). If you have your SPC already, keep going. Otherwise, scroll down and read the SPC section.
10. Click on your phone, and then click OK.
11. Your phone should now be automatically detected. If not select it to match the picture below, then click OK.
12. Click on Read From Phone and then enter your SPC and click OK.
13. Goto the gpsOne tab (you'll have to scroll to the right) and make your screen identical to this one, choosing the settings for your proper carrier below:
Telus:
PDE IP Address = 216.198.139.92
PDE Port Number = 8889
PDE Transport = IP
Position Calculation = Mobile
